Changing Transmission/Hydraulic Oil (Tractors with IVT)

1. Start engine and operate several hydraulic functions to heat up oil.

2. Park tractor so that it is level. Lower draft links and front-mounted implements.

3. Stop the engine and remove the key.

4. Shift transmission to "PARK".

5. Remove drain screws (A).

6. Replace transmission/hydraulic oil filter elements (B).

7. Before refilling with fresh oil, replace seals and tighten drain screws to 50 N·m (35 lb-ft).

8. Add transmission/hydraulic oil to the transmission case.

Capacities
IVT... 60 liters (15.9 U.S. gal.)
Extra for front-wheel drive...  3 liters (0.8 U.S.gal.)
Extra for TLS axle...  3 liters (0.8 U.S.gal.)

 

Run engine briefly and operate hydraulic functions. Stop the engine.

Wait for between 10 and 15 minutes before checking the oil level. It should be between the marks on the dipstick. If not, correct oil level.
